President Javier Milei spoke on Monday in a national broadcast to present the 2026 Budget that he sent to the National Congress, in a historic event that consolidated the path of fiscal order and growth with freedom. The message was recorded in the White Hall of the Casa Rosada during the afternoon, accompanied by the Minister of Economy, Luis Caputo, the presidential spokesperson, Manuel Adorni, and the deputy José Luis Espert.

From the outset, Milei emphasized politics and warned: "Argentina's future depends on the people and politicians committing to fiscal order. If we fail, we'll fall back into the pit of uncontrolled inflation and the destruction of all expectations in the country". The President stressed that this budget was "the first in Argentine history to include the Reciprocal Obligations Extinction Regime, to continue rebuilding the relationship between the national government and the provinces".

The head of state maintained that the commitment to deep reforms required working "side by side with governors, deputies, and senators who want a different Argentina".

Next, Milei sent a message to the public. "The hardest years to face were the first ones. The worst is over. We want to thank Argentinians for the tremendous support they've shown throughout this first period", he stated. He reinforced: "Argentinians are the protagonists of this process; they're the ones who have undertaken the arduous path of growth and embraced the ideas of freedom. Argentinians' solve is heroic, and that's why we thank you".

The head of state emphasized that "fiscal order and balance are the difference between working for a better future or living trapped in a stormy and decaying present". He added: "It's taken us a lot to get here. We've all made enormous efforts to get out of the pit we were in when we took office. Although the path is arduous, the direction is the right one. If we don't finish the process of change we've started, we'll have thrown away all the effort we've made".

He also acknowledged the difficulties: "I want to tell all Argentinians: beyond the success our administration may have had in correcting decades of disorder, we understand that many still don't perceive it in their material reality".

In the economic sphere, Milei stated that "fiscal balance is the cornerstone of our government plan" and celebrated the sustained decrease in inflation, the reduction of poverty, the lowering of taxes, and the imminent lifting of currency controls as central achievements.

The President also detailed the increases planned in the budget: 5% in real terms for pensions, 17% in health, 8% in education, 5% for disability pensions, and an increase of 4.8 trillion pesos (4.8 trillion pesos) for national universities. "This government's priority is human capital", he emphasized.

Finally, Milei addressed the private sector: "For the first time in decades, this primary surplus will allow the public sector to finance the private sector so it can develop projects that contribute to the country's infrastructure and logistics". He delivered a central statement: "It's time to accept that if we want more companies to invest, we must stop seeing businesspeople as public enemies".

In that vein, he insisted on restoring the "so maligned presumption of fiscal innocence" and announced the creation of a simplified income tax affidavit regime. "That absurd idea that the state should consider all its citizens as criminals by default is over", he concluded.
